The .45 Colt is a handgun cartridge that was first introduced in 1872 as a black powder round for the Colt Single Action Army Revolver. It is also offered in magnum level for handgun hunting purposes in modern times. The US Army adopted the .45 Colt in 1873 and it was the officially issued cartridge of military personnel for 19 years.
